Governance and Control Analyst enhancing internal control frameworks and conducting risk assessments at Mars Veterinary Health. Collaborating with auditors and regional teams for effective governance practices.
Responsibilities
Control Framework Deployment & Coverage: Contribute to the design, deployment, and ongoing enhancement of control frameworks for financial processes, ensuring alignment with industry standards, best practices, and Mars & MVH requirements.
Gap Monitoring & Reporting: Track and report progress on closing the current 300 open ICE gaps, providing regular updates to division and segment leadership.
Implementation & Self-Testing: Coordinate with regional and banner teams to drive the implementation and self-testing of financial controls, including documentation, walkthroughs, and control testing cycles.
Audit Collaboration & Remediation: Work closely with internal and external auditors to address deficiencies, monitor remediation effectiveness, and ensure continuous improvement.
Fraud & Theft Case Management: Partner with regional and banner controllers to investigate and resolve fraud and theft cases (R25), implement remediation actions, and ensure timely case closure. Lead knowledge sharing initiatives across the organization.
SoD & Access Reviews: Collaborate with DT to conduct quarterly Segregation of Duties (SoD) and access reviews in compliance with the ICE framework.
